I have sinned - Pharmacist who criticized Goodluck Jonathan for pegging petrol price at N87 per litre, asks God for 'forgiveness'

A pharmacist, Yusuf Dauran, who criticized former president, Goodluck Jonathan, for pegging the price of petrol at N87 a litre, has asked God for forgiveness. 

In 2012, Jonathan's administration increased fuel price from N67 to N97 but reduced it to N87 in January 2015.

However, many people including the then opposition party, viewed the reduction as a political move to sway voters. 

In the old tweet dated January 21, 2015, Yusuf wrote: “So a liter is now #87 . GEJ carry your change waka we want real CHANGE abeg.”

Quoting the tweet on Tuesday September 3, the pharmacist wrote: “Lord forgive me for I have sinned”

The NNPCL on September 3, 2024, increased the pump price of petrol from N568 to N855, N897 per litre (depending on the location) amidst lingering fuel scarcity.
